    摘要:

    随着浅部矿藏的日益减少,地质找矿难度增大且找矿效果日益降低。面对新形势和新需求,本文提出了一套系统的重点成矿带大中比例尺三维地质建模的技术方法。通过三维地质建模,建立准确形象的三维地质模型,表达各种地质体的三维空间展布及相互关系,从而更有效地进行地质研究和找矿预测。该方案已在陕西潼关金矿、云南个旧锡矿、西藏玉龙斑岩铜矿、华北克拉通沉积变质型铁矿床等不同矿床类型不同矿种进行了实践并取得了很好的成果,也为我国即将开展的三维地质填图工作提供可借鉴的方案。

    Abstract:

    With shallow ore deposit reducing day by day, it is more difficult for geological prospecting and the geological prospecting effect is becoming less. Faced with the above problem, this paper puts forward a set of technical methods of 3D geological modeling with large and medium scale at key metallogenic belt. By three-dimensional geological modeling, accurate and imaginal 3D geological models can be established, the 3D spatial distribution and the relationship between the various geological bodies can be expressed, so as to carry out geological research and prospecting prediction more effectively.The methods had been put into practice in Tongguan district in Shanxi province , Gejiu district in Yunnan provice, Yulong porphyry copper deposit in Tibet (Xizang) and North China craton sedimentary-metamorphic iron deposit ,and a very good achievement was obtained which provided a choice program for upcoming 3D geological mapping in China.
